What Moves the Stock
1Catastrophe loss events - major hurricanes (Cat 3+), earthquakes (magnitude 7+), wildfires drive immediate 5-15% stock moves based on estimated industry losses and RNR's exposure
2Reinsurance pricing trends at January 1 and June 1 renewal seasons - rate changes of +20-40% in hard markets vs -5-10% in soft markets directly impact premium growth and profitability
3Combined ratio performance - every 1 point improvement in combined ratio (target 90-95%) translates to ~$125M additional underwriting profit
4Book value per share growth - quarterly BVPS changes of 3-5% signal strong underwriting and investment returns, driving valuation multiples
5Reserve development - favorable/adverse prior year reserve adjustments of $50-200M per quarter impact earnings quality perception
6Property catastrophe reinsurance premiums (~45-50% of gross premiums written) covering hurricanes, earthquakes, wildfires primarily in US, Japan, Europe
7Casualty and specialty reinsurance (~30-35%) including professional liability, D&O, cyber, marine
8Fee income from managing third-party capital vehicles and joint ventures (~5-8% of total revenue)
